                The CID info contaisnthe following:
                04/01/2009 18:03:34 ~!~UltraCID Debug~!~Entered ProcessReceived() function with a string [TYPE = 01]
                04/01/2009 18:03:34 ~!~UltraCID Debug~!~Entered ProcessReceived() function with a string [DATE = 0104]
                04/01/2009 18:03:34 ~!~UltraCID Debug~!~Entered ProcessReceived() function with a string [TIME = 1804]
                04/01/2009 18:03:34 ~!~UltraCID Debug~!~Entered ProcessReceived() function with a string [NMBR = 07534999999]

                No option exists here to insert a name...

                David
